Terraform state commands. Then let's see how Core Concepts of Terraform 1. A must-have reference for DevOps teams. These subcommands can be used Mastering Terraform State Commands equips you with greater control over your infrastructure. Import all infrastructure: Incorrect, import is per-resource, not bulk. The exam is multiple-choice questions, and you have 1 hour to Once your pipeline runs, it will connect to your on-premises machine and execute the Terraform commands defined in your pipeline configuration, enabling you to manage your infrastructure using Hi @hemantpro no not missing anything - no responses apart from above. The following command provides information and a list of available commands and options for Terraform, aiding users in understanding and The terraform state command is used for advanced state management. These tools allow you to manage, inspect, and adjust state files safely—without State Command The terraform state command is used for advanced state management. Without a successful terraform apply after this Terraform Commands terraform init Downloads providers Initializes backend Prepares working directory terraform plan Compares current state vs desired state Generates execution plan Kick off your week by enhancing your Infrastructure as Code (IaC) skills. It manages Terraform runs in a consistent and reliable environment, and includes easy access to Command-Line Friendly The output and command-line structure of the state subcommands is designed to be usable with Unix command-line tools such as The terraform state list command lists resources within a Terraform state. Provider configuration transfer: Incorrect, provider configs are in . These files describe the desired state of infrastructure Defaults to false. As an example one state file for VMs, another state file for database instances. Terraform Code Terraform configurations are written in HashiCorp Configuration Language (HCL). However, I have an open ticket with GitLab support who are still trying to resolve. Key Concept: It is terraform best practice to use separate terraform state files for separate resources. Master Terraform state management with actionable commands, backend comparisons, and troubleshooting tips. Learning Terraform Associate 004 exam information is a required step. As your Terraform usage becomes more advanced, there are some cases where you may need to modify Terraform automatically updates state when you run the terraform plan and terraform apply commands, but you may need to manually adjustment state . As your Terraform usage becomes more advanced, there are some cases where you may need to modify the Terraform state. This is useful to find where in your configuration a specific resource is located. tf files, not imported with this command. Discover the ultimate Terraform cheat sheet with essential commands for managing infrastructure, deployment, state management, and more. I suspect that the access As Claude now had the state file, it logically followed it, issuing a Terraform "destroy" operation in preparation to set up things correctly this time. Terraform HCP (HashiCorp Cloud Platform) is an application that helps teams use Terraform together. E . An introduction to state, information that Terraform uses to map resources to a configuration, track metadata, and improve performance. Getting Started with Terraform, Beginner-Friendly Guide Terraform is one of the most impactful tools to learn in DevOps HashiCorp Certified Terraform Associate 004 exam is easy to take. This example will only list the resource whose ID is specified on the command line. Once this parameter is set to true, a successful terraform apply run before a destroy is required to update this value in the resource state. Master Terraform State Commands Terraform State Commands Step-00: Introduction Terraform Commands terraform show terraform state terraform force-unlock terraform taint terraform $ terraform state Usage: terraform [global options] state <subcommand> [options] [args] This command has subcommands for advanced state management. onu ffzvq bqww nnmh eztupd lteg domxxw xnqcjbq wmhnre dgmqlyo